Lines Matching refs:ArchOpcode
261 bool S390OpcodeOnlySupport12BitDisp(ArchOpcode opcode) { in S390OpcodeOnlySupport12BitDisp()
275 ArchOpcode opcode = ArchOpcodeField::decode(op); in S390OpcodeOnlySupport12BitDisp()
283 ArchOpcode SelectLoadOpcode(Node* node) { in SelectLoadOpcode()
287 ArchOpcode opcode = kArchNop; in SelectLoadOpcode()
431 void VisitTryTruncateDouble(InstructionSelector* selector, ArchOpcode opcode, in VisitTryTruncateDouble()
530 V(Word32, Unary, [](ArchOpcode opcode) { \
534 [](ArchOpcode opcode) { return opcode == kS390_LoadWord64; }) \
536 [](ArchOpcode opcode) { return opcode == kS390_LoadFloat32; }) \
538 [](ArchOpcode opcode) { return opcode == kS390_LoadDouble; }) \
539 V(Word32, Bin, [](ArchOpcode opcode) { \
543 [](ArchOpcode opcode) { return opcode == kS390_LoadFloat32; }) \
544 V(Float64, Bin, [](ArchOpcode opcode) { return opcode == kS390_LoadDouble; })
549 V(Word64, Bin, [](ArchOpcode opcode) { return opcode == kS390_LoadWord64; })
766 ArchOpcode opcode = kArchNop; in VisitStore()
890 ArchOpcode opcode; in VisitWord64And()
930 ArchOpcode opcode; in VisitWord64Shl()
972 ArchOpcode opcode; in VisitWord64Shr()
1178 template <class Matcher, ArchOpcode neg_opcode>
1204 template <class Matcher, ArchOpcode shift_op>
1231 template <ArchOpcode opcode>
1273 template <ArchOpcode opcode>
1670 ArchOpcode load_and_test = (opcode == kS390_Cmp32) in VisitWordCompare()
1725 ArchOpcode opcode = in VisitTestUnderMask()
2201 ArchOpcode opcode = kArchNop; in VisitWord32AtomicLoad()
2228 ArchOpcode opcode = kArchNop; in VisitWord32AtomicStore()
2258 ArchOpcode opcode = kArchNop; in VisitWord32AtomicExchange()
2295 ArchOpcode opcode = kArchNop; in VisitWord32AtomicCompareExchange()
2335 Node* node, ArchOpcode int8_op, ArchOpcode uint8_op, ArchOpcode int16_op, in VisitWord32AtomicBinaryOperation()
2336 ArchOpcode uint16_op, ArchOpcode word32_op) { in VisitWord32AtomicBinaryOperation()
2343 ArchOpcode opcode = kArchNop; in VisitWord32AtomicBinaryOperation()